Where is The Oakland Hotel, Woodham Ferrers located?
The Oakland Hotel, Woodham Ferrers, The Oakland Hotel, Woodham Ferrers, Great Britain (approx. 51.64461°, 0.61908°)
The Oakland Hotel, Woodham Ferrers, The Oakland Hotel, Woodham Ferrers, Great Britain (approx. 51.64461°, 0.61908°)